IP查询
查询
你查询的IP:[116.4.132.146] 地理位置:中国–广东–东莞
最新查询
120.76.64.225
58.128.57.209
121.32.123.174
124.72.58.42
202.127.103.103
124.72.43.205
116.242.63.178
202.112.164.154
60.252.236.141
116.4.132.146
203.128.96.216
58.87.64.225
203.148.246.37
210.22.24.226
192.83.169.231
222.128.171.23
202.149.160.22
210.78.121.129
219.244.194.50
119.88.56.116
125.58.128.183
61.128.208.99
202.22.248.212
118.184.20.71
116.1.11.195
221.129.150.109
116.199.29.176
202.4.128.246
202.75.208.137
203.128.96.51
124.128.149.100